烟花,自古以来就是节日庆典中不可或缺的元素,它以其绚丽的色彩、优雅的形态和动感的节奏,为人们带来了无尽的欢乐。在科技飞速发展的今天,烟花也可以通过编程技术来呈现。本文将探讨烟花编程的艺术魅力,带领大家领略编程之美。
一、烟花编程简介
烟花编程,顾名思义,就是利用编程语言来模拟烟花绽放的过程。通过算法和逻辑,将烟花的各种效果,如颜色、形状、速度、爆炸方式等,以动态的形式呈现出来。烟花编程不仅可以应用于烟花表演,还可以在计算机科学、图形学等领域得到广泛应用。

二、烟花编程的艺术魅力
1. 色彩斑斓
烟花的美,离不开色彩。在烟花编程中,色彩是表达美的重要手段。通过调整RGB颜色值,可以实现各种鲜艳、柔和的色彩。编程者可以根据需求,创作出独具特色的烟花效果。
2. 形态各异
烟花形态多样,如圆形、条形、星形等。在烟花编程中,通过改变形状的参数,可以实现丰富的形态变化。编程者可以发挥创意,设计出独特的烟花图案。
3. 动感十足
烟花在空中绽放的瞬间,犹如一幅动态画卷。在烟花编程中,通过控制烟花的速度、轨迹等参数,可以实现动感十足的视觉效果。编程者可以运用动画原理,让烟花在空中翩翩起舞。
4. 节奏韵律
烟花表演的节奏,犹如音乐的韵律。在烟花编程中,通过控制烟花绽放的频率、间隔等参数,可以实现富有节奏的视觉效果。编程者可以根据需求,创作出不同节奏的烟花表演。
三、烟花编程的实践与应用
1. 节日庆典
烟花表演是节日庆典的重要组成部分。通过烟花编程,可以实现个性化、定制化的烟花效果,为观众带来视觉盛宴。
2. 商业广告
烟花编程可以应用于商业广告领域,如产品发布会、开业庆典等。通过独特的烟花效果,提升广告的吸引力,达到宣传效果。
3. 教育培训
烟花编程作为一种编程实践,可以帮助初学者快速入门。通过编程实现烟花效果,可以激发学生的学习兴趣,提高编程能力。
4. 软件开发
烟花编程在图形学、计算机视觉等领域具有广泛应用。编程者可以利用烟花编程技术,开发出具有创新性的软件产品。
四、烟花编程的发展前景
随着科技的不断发展,烟花编程将迎来更加广阔的发展前景。未来,烟花编程有望在以下几个方面取得突破:
1. 跨平台应用:烟花编程技术将更加便捷地应用于各种平台,如手机、平板电脑等。
2. 虚拟现实:烟花编程可以与虚拟现实技术相结合,实现沉浸式的烟花观赏体验。
3. 智能化控制:烟花编程将实现更加智能化的控制,如根据观众需求自动调整烟花效果。
烟花编程是一种具有艺术魅力和实用价值的编程技术。它不仅为人们带来了视觉享受,还推动了编程技术的发展。让我们共同期待烟花编程在未来的绽放!